Slow-smoked chopped or pulled pork with a tangy vinegar sauce, a Carolina barbecue staple widely loved across Charlotte.
Smoky pit-cooked pork shoulder finished with mustard-based sauce, reflecting South Carolina influence common in Charlotte.
Deep-fried catfish, often served with hush puppies and slaw. It is a classic Southern comfort dish popular in the Charlotte region.

Moderate for a major U.S. city. Hotels and dining are mid-priced, transit is affordable, and attractions often cost less than in larger hubs like New York or San Francisco.
Tip 18-20% at restaurants, 15-20% for taxis, and $1-2 per drink or coffee in cafes if service is provided.
